Life expectancy ≥3 months. 5.Participants must have histopathologically and molecular pathologically diagnosised HR-positive and HER2-negative breast cancer (based on the most recent report),defined as presence of following criteria:\n\n1. . Hormone receptor positivity is defined by the presence of estrogen receptors (ER), where a threshold of ≥10% positive staining cells is considered indicative of positivity. The status of progesterone receptors (PR) can be either negative or positive, with the same criterion of ≥10% positive staining cells applied to determine receptor positivity.\n2. . HER-2 negativity indicates that the immunohistochemical assessment of the pathological specimen yields a result classified as 0 or 1+. Alternatively, a result classified as 2+ may also be deemed HER-2 negative if corroborated by negative findings from ISH or FISH testing.\n\n6\\.
